16758062
0x589b8aa5b6bd7848f6d4a5a7c5a8bddf9a17f0627684d3b32dcc650fb5947eb4
Transactions26
Height16758062
Confirmations5034631
Timestamp778 days 13 hours ago
Size (bytes)4085
Version
Merkle Root
Nonce0x28b1d7ffbd3f0348
Bits
Difficulty0x58b6002253369

Transactions